Golf Betting: By Scott, he's looking the Open goods

Mark Allen brings you an update of the Open, where he finds Brant Snedeker leading Adam Scott by a shot and Tiger not far away in third place...


We still haven't seen any wind of note at this year's Open Championship, but the bad weather has to be coming and that's going to test everyone.



Scotty looks the goods to me. He's swinging well and looks comfortable with the broomstick putter.



 I think you might want to put a saver on him at decent halfway Betfair odds of (4.20).



I still think the weather will test Tiger if it comes. That will mean the 'irons off most tees' approach will go out the window and he will be forced to face his demons with the driver in his hands. 



He's  @ Betfair odds of (4.20) as well, but I see Adam as the better value.



Ernie Els looks temping at seven shots back and  Betfair odds of (40.0) . If you're looking for value he could be a factor by Sunday.



You can lay the leader Brant Snedeker @ Betfair odds of (6.20)  and I think that's a smart move. I just don't see him as a Open Champion...not yet anyway.
